Some habits on poker tables are very addicting, I think lots of people do it without wondering why, of course there are cases in which the player knows he have a leak on providing mouth/breath and neck tells but these guys are exception, its like the “double tap on the shoulder” habit to check a street, why the fuck are people so lazy to tap the table instead of their own shoulders?! Lol I just think people acquire other people habits when put together for so long, and start to do things without knowing why and that is another case in the picture.
